What is sustainable design and who is practicing it? We know that sustainable design has been a major topic of conversation on BRO in the past, yet businesses, architects and developers rarely incorporate the practice into their projects. There have been a few local examples of sustainable practices that we can point to, but in general the road to build is as inexpensively and efficiently as possible, therefore we continue to see controversial design projects surface that don't take the sustainable concepts into account.

On Friday, January 28th from 6pm-9pm, a design competition will be presented at The Eights Bistro (888 Main Street between Virginia and Allen). The organizers will be calling for architects, designers and anyone else who cares about sustainable living, to discuss potential sites before submitting a work that showcases best practice scenarios. From Designing to Live Sustainably 2011 regarding the preview event:

Designing to Live Sustainably 2011 is an architectural design competition for the Buffalo-Niagara region that focuses on sustainability. We seek entries from a national audience to select a physical location and answer the question, "How would you design this space to be truly sustainable for our region."

A final event will showcase and celebrate both the top three winners chosen by an expert jury along with the people's choice pick. We strive for this competition to catalyze professionals and the public to begin a dialogue on what is created throughout the process.
